Solar power lamp post tops are equipped with advanced photovoltaic cells that capture sunlight during the day and convert it into electricity, which is stored in high-capacity batteries. This stored energy powers the LED lights during the night, ensuring a consistent and reliable source of illumination. Many modern designs also incorporate smart technology, allowing for features such as motion sensors and dimming capabilities, which can further enhance energy efficiency and extend battery life. These innovations not only contribute to a reduction in energy consumption but also provide customizable lighting solutions tailored to specific environments and user needs.

Benefits of Solar Power Lamp Post Tops in Lighting Projects
Cost Efficiency and Reduced Operational Expenses
One of the most significant advantages of solar power lamp post tops is the potential for substantial cost savings. Traditional lighting installations often require extensive trenching, wiring, and connection to the electrical grid, which can be both time-consuming and expensive. Solar lamp post tops eliminate the need for these costly infrastructure components by generating power on-site through integrated photovoltaic panels.
Additionally, since these systems rely on solar energy, they significantly reduce electricity consumption and utility bills over time. Maintenance costs are also typically lower because solar LED lights have longer lifespans and fewer mechanical parts compared to conventional lighting fixtures.
Ease of Installation and Flexibility
Solar power lamp post tops offer unparalleled flexibility in installation. Because they are self-contained units, they do not require connection to external power sources, which simplifies the logistics of installation. This is particularly advantageous in remote or hard-to-access locations where running electrical wiring can be impractical or prohibitively expensive.
The modular nature of these lamp post tops allows lighting contractors to install them quickly and efficiently, reducing labor costs and project timelines. Moreover, the ability to deploy lighting without reliance on grid infrastructure opens up new possibilities for temporary or emergency lighting applications.

Technical Features and Innovations in Solar Lamp Post Tops
Advanced Photovoltaic Technology
Modern solar lamp post tops are equipped with high-efficiency photovoltaic panels that capture sunlight and convert it into electrical energy with minimal loss. Advances in panel materials and design have increased energy conversion rates, allowing these systems to function effectively even in areas with moderate sunlight.
Some models incorporate monocrystalline or polycrystalline solar cells, which provide durability and consistent performance over extended periods. These panels are often integrated seamlessly into the lamp post top design, maintaining aesthetic appeal without compromising functionality.
Energy Storage and Battery Systems
Energy storage is a critical component of solar lighting systems, enabling illumination during nighttime or cloudy conditions. Lithium-ion batteries are commonly used due to their high energy density, long cycle life, and low maintenance requirements. These batteries store excess energy generated during the day, ensuring reliable operation after sunset.
Innovations in battery management systems help optimize charging and discharging cycles, prolonging battery life and enhancing overall system efficiency. Some solar lamp post tops also feature replaceable battery modules, simplifying maintenance and extending the usable lifespan of the lighting unit.
Smart Controls and Automation
Incorporating smart technology into solar lamp post tops enhances their functionality and energy efficiency. Features such as motion sensors, ambient light detectors, and programmable timers allow the lighting to adjust dynamically based on environmental conditions and user needs.
For example, motion-activated lighting can increase brightness when pedestrians or vehicles approach, then dim during periods of inactivity to conserve energy. Remote monitoring and control capabilities enable lighting contractors and facility managers to oversee multiple installations, perform diagnostics, and schedule maintenance proactively.
Applications and Use Cases for Solar Power Lamp Post Tops
Urban and Residential Street Lighting
Solar lamp post tops are increasingly popular in urban and residential street lighting projects. Their ease of installation and independence from the electrical grid make them ideal for upgrading existing infrastructure or expanding lighting coverage in developing neighborhoods.
By integrating solar lighting, municipalities can reduce energy costs and improve public safety without the disruption associated with traditional electrical work. Additionally, the aesthetic design of modern solar lamp post tops complements various architectural styles, enhancing community appeal.
Parks, Pathways, and Recreational Areas
Outdoor recreational spaces benefit greatly from solar-powered lighting solutions. Parks, walking trails, and bike paths often lack convenient access to electrical infrastructure, making solar lamp post tops a practical choice. These installations provide safe, reliable illumination for evening activities while preserving the natural environment.
Solar lighting in these areas also supports sustainability initiatives and can be integrated with other green infrastructure elements such as rain gardens or permeable pavements, contributing to holistic environmental stewardship.
Commercial and Industrial Sites
Commercial properties and industrial sites can leverage solar lamp post tops to enhance security and operational efficiency. Perimeter lighting, parking lots, and loading zones benefit from reliable illumination that does not depend on grid power, reducing vulnerability to outages and lowering energy expenses.
For businesses aiming to demonstrate corporate social responsibility, solar lighting installations serve as visible commitments to sustainability. This can improve brand reputation and align with regulatory incentives or certifications related to green building practices.
Temporary and Emergency Lighting Solutions
Solar power lamp post tops are particularly useful for temporary lighting needs such as construction sites, outdoor events, or emergency response situations. Their portability and independence from external power sources allow for rapid deployment in diverse environments.
In disaster recovery scenarios, solar lighting can provide critical illumination when the electrical grid is compromised, supporting safety and operational continuity. Lighting contractors who offer solar solutions can thus expand their service portfolio to include emergency preparedness and response projects.
Considerations for Lighting Contractors When Implementing Solar Lamp Post Tops
Site Assessment and Solar Resource Evaluation
Successful solar lighting projects begin with thorough site assessments. Lighting contractors must evaluate solar resource availability, including factors such as shading, orientation, and local weather patterns, to ensure optimal panel performance.
Understanding the specific lighting requirements and environmental conditions of the installation site allows for accurate system sizing and component selection, which are critical to achieving desired illumination levels and operational reliability.
Compliance with Standards and Regulations
Lighting contractors should be well-versed in applicable standards and regulations governing outdoor lighting installations. This includes electrical codes, safety standards, and any local ordinances related to solar energy systems.
Ensuring compliance not only guarantees the safety and legality of the installation but also facilitates approvals and permits, reducing project delays and potential liabilities.
Maintenance Planning and Lifecycle Management
Although solar lamp post tops require less maintenance than traditional lighting systems, establishing a maintenance plan is essential for long-term performance. Contractors should educate clients on routine inspections, battery replacement schedules, and cleaning procedures for solar panels.
Proactive lifecycle management helps prevent unexpected failures and extends the useful life of the lighting installation, maximizing return on investment for both contractors and clients.
Cost-Benefit Analysis and Client Education
Lighting contractors play a key role in guiding clients through the cost-benefit analysis of solar lighting solutions. While initial investment costs may be higher than conventional systems, the long-term savings and environmental benefits often justify the expenditure.
Providing clear, data-driven information about energy savings, maintenance reductions, and sustainability impacts helps clients make informed decisions and fosters trust in the contractor’s expertise.
